TEST PRINCIPLE: The Dengue IgG ELISA Kit is a solid-phase en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ay based on the principle of the capture immunoassay methodology for the detection of IgG anti-dengue virus in human serum or plasma. The Dengue IgG ELISA Kit is composed of two key components: 1) Solid microwells pre-coated with mouse monoclonal anti-human IgG antibody. 2) Conjugate composed of biotinylated dengue antigens and avidin HRP-conjugates. During the assay, the test specimen is first incubated in the coated microwell. IgG antidengue, if present in the specimen, binds to the anti-human IgG antibodies coated on the microwell surface, and any unbound specimen is then removed by a wash step. During a second incubation with Biotinylated dengue antigens, the IgG anti-dengue absorbed on the surface of microwell binds with dengue antigen, forming a complex. Unbound antigens are then removed by washing. After addition of Streptavidin HRP conjugate, it binds with biotinylated antigen and forming complex with HRP conjugate. After addition of the TMB substrate, the presence of the conjugate complex is shown by development of a blue color resulting from a reaction between the enzyme and substrate. This reaction is then quenched by addition of the Stop Solution, and the absorbance value for each microwell is determined using a spectrophotometer at 450/620-690 nm. Accuracy of Detection : A total of 262 patient specimens were collected from susceptible subjects and tested by Dengue IgG ELISA Kit and by a commercial leading brand EIA. Relative Sensitivity: 95.2% (95% Confidence Interval = 83.8 - 99.4%) Relative Specificity: 96.8% (95% Confidence Interval = 93.6 - 98.7%) Overall agreement: 96.6% (95% Confidence Interval = 93.6 - 98.4%)

TEST PRINCIPLE: The Dengue IgM ELISA Kit is a solid-phase en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ay based on the principle of the capture immunoassay methodology for the detection of IgM anti-dengue virus in human serum or plasma. The Dengue IgM ELISA Kit is composed of two key components: 1) Solid microwells pre-coated with mouse monoclonal anti-human IgM antibody. 2) Conjugate working solution composed of dengue antigen and HRP-anti-dengue conjugates. During the assay, the test specimen is first incubated in the coated microwell. IgM antidengue, if present in the specimen, binds to the anti-human IgM antibodies coated on the microwell surface, and any unbound specimen is then removed by a wash step. During a second incubation with HRP-anti-dengue conjugate working solution, the IgM anti-dengue absorbed on the surface of microwell binds to the conjugate through dengue antigen, forming a conjugate complex. Unbound conjugates are then removed by washing. After addition of the TMB substrate, the presence of the conjugate complex is shown by development of a blue color resulting from a reaction between the enzyme and substrate. This reaction is then quenched by addition of the Stop Solution, and the absorbance value for each microwell is determined using a spectrophotometer at 450/620-690 nm. Accuracy of Detection : A total of 491 patient specimens were collected from susceptible subjects and tested by Dengue IgM ELISA Kit and by a commercial leading brand EIA. Relative Sensitivity: 90.8% (95% Confidence Interval = 85.5 - 94.4%) Relative Specificity: 95.9% (93.1 - 97.7%) Overall Agreement: 94.1% (91.6 - 95.9%).

TEST PRINCIPLE: The TRUSTwell HIV Ag-Ab ELISA Kit is a solid phase enzyme linked immunosorbent assay based on the principle of the double antibody/antigen sandwich technique for the detection of HIV-1 P24 antigen and various antibodies against HIV-1 and/or HIV-2 antigen in human serum or plasma. The TRUSTwell HIV Ag-Ab ELISA Kit is composed by two systems: 1) Solid microwells pre-coated with Recombinant HIV-1 and HIV-2 antigens and anti-P24 antibody 2) Liquid conjugates composed of a. Recombinant HIV-1 and HIV-2 antigens conjugated with horse radish peroxidase (HRP-HIV 1+2 conjugates) and avidin conjugated with HRP (HRP-avidin conjugates) b. Anti-P24 antibody conjugated with biotin (Biotinylated P24 Ab) During the assay, the test specimen is first incubated with the coated microwells and followed by incubation with biotinylated P24 Ab. The anti-HIV-1 and anti-HIV-2 antibodies, if present in the specimen, bind to the antigens coated on the microwell surface. If P24 present in the specimen, binds to the anti-P24 antibody on the microwell surface and biotinylated P24 Ab in the solution. In the next incubation with the HRP-HIV 1+2 and HRP-avidin conjugates, the above bounded anti-HIV-1 and anti-HIV-2 antibodies and bounded P24 antigen reactive to the HRP conjugates, forming HRP-complex. Unbounded conjugates are then removed by washing. The presence of the complexed conjugates is shown by a blue color upon additional incubation with TMB substrate. The reaction is stopped with Stop Solution and absorbance are read using a spectrophotometer at 450/620-690nm. Clinical Performance: A total of 1100 patient specimens from susceptible subjects were tested by the TRUSTwell HIV Ag-Ab ELISA Kit. Relative Sensitivity: 100%, Relative Specificity: 99.9%, Overall Agreement: 99.9%.

The presence of antibodies could indicate a past infection. And depending on the type of the immunoglobulins present, it could also determine the approximate time when the infection occurred. After fighting a coronavirus, our bodies are likely to produce two classes of antibodies: IgM and IgG. In the case of SARS-CoV-2, both IgM and IgG are most likely to occur simultaneously within two to three weeks after a person's been infected. For a firmer diagnosis, Vannin Healthcare Global offers serology tests that check for both IgM and IgG antibodies. Can detect and differentiate between IgM and IgG antibodies Differentiating between the antibodies is crucial when it comes to providing proper medical advice to your patients. The appearance of IgM antibodies is the initial response of the organism fighting to suppress the virus. These antibodies could indicate that the patient is still infectious, and advising patients to self-isolate is the appropriate course of action. IgG antibodies can be detected in the blood sample usually within7-10 days after the onset of infection. If a patient has IgG antibodies, and no IgM antibodies, they have developed a temporary immunity to COVID-19. NO : 11EK50 The presence of circulating non-structural glycoprotein (NS1) indicates Viremia. If sufficient virus is present, NS1 can be detectable in a patientâ??s blood from day 0 to day 5 following disease onset. Product Details: Brand : Abbott Package type : Microplate Pack size : 96wells/Kit Specimen : Serum Description : Dengue IgM Capture ELISA Cat.No. : 11EK20 Bioline DENGUE IgM CAPTURE ELISA In primary infection with the dengue virus, IgM antibody becomes detectable about five days after disease onset, when circulating virus declines in the blood. IgM level rises quickly to peak at about 2 weeks and declines to undetectable levels after 2-3 months In secondary infections, IgM response is typically at a lower level compared to that in a primary infection.
